引脚号 | 功能特性 |
P1.0 | T2(定时器/计数器2外部计数输入),时钟输出 |
P1.1 | T2EX(定时器/计数器2捕获/重装触发和方向控制) |
引脚号 | 复勤劳能 |
P3.0 | RXD(串行输入口) |
P3.1 | TXD(串行输出口) |
P3.2 | (外部停止0) |
P3.3 | (外部停止1) |
P3.4 | T0(定时器0的外部输入) |
P3.5 | T1(定时器1的外部输入) |
P3.6 | (外部数据存储器写选通) |
P3.7 | (外部数据存储器读选通) |
符号 | 功能 |
TF2 | 定时器2溢出标志。定时器2溢出时,又由硬件置位,必须由软件请0.当RCLK=1或TCLK=1时,定时器2溢出,不对TF2置位。 |
EXF2 | 定时器2外部标志。当EXEN2=1,且当T2EX引脚上出现负跳变而出现捕获或重装载时,EXF2置位,申请停止。此时如果答应定时器2停止,CPU将响应停止,执行定时器2 停止服务步伐,EXF2必须由软件打扫。当定时器2工作在向上或向下计数方式时(DCEN=1),EXF2不能激活停止。 |
RCLK | 接收时钟答应。RCLK=1时,用定时器2溢出脉冲作为串口(工作于工作方式1或3时)的接收时钟,RCLK=0,用定时器1的溢出脉冲作为接收脉冲 |
TCLK | 发送时钟答应。TCLK=1时,用定时器2溢出脉冲作为串口(工作于工作方式1或3时)的发送时钟,TCLK=0,用定时器1的溢出脉冲作为发送脉冲 |
EXEN2 | 定时器2外部答应标志。当EXEN2=1时,如果定时器2未用于作串行口的波特率发生器,在T2EX端口出现负跳变脉冲时,激活定时器2捕获或者重装载。EXEN2=0时,T2EX端的外部信号无效。 |
TR2 | 定时器2启动/停止控制位。TR2=1时,启动定时器2. |
C/ | 定时器2定时方式或计数方式控制位。C/=0时,选择定时方式,C/=1时,选择对外部事件技能方式(下降沿触发)。 |
CP/ | 捕获/重装载选择。CP/=1时,如EXEN2=1,且T2EX端出现负跳变脉冲时发生捕获操作。CP/=1时,若定时器2溢出或EXEN2=1条件下,T2EX端出现负跳变脉冲,都会出现自动重装载操作。当RCLK=1或TCLK=1时,该位无效,在定时器2溢出时强制其自动重装载。 |
RCLK+TCLK | CP/ | TR2 | 模式 |
0 | 0 | 1 | 16位自动重装 |
0 | 1 | 1 | 16位捕获 |
1 | X | 1 | 波特率发生器 |
X | X | 0 | (关闭) |
符号 | 功能 |
EN_WDT | 看门狗答应位,当设置为“1”,看门狗启动 |
CLR_WDT | 看门狗清“0”位,当设为“1”时,看门狗将重新计数。硬件将自动清“0” 此位 |
IDLE_WDT | 看门狗“IDLE”模式位,当设置为“1”时,看门狗定时器在“空闲模式”计数;当清“0”该位时,看门狗在“空闲模式”时不计数 |
PS2,PS1,PS0 | 看门狗定时器预分频值,不同值对应预分频数如表XX所示 |
PS2 | PS1 | PS0 | 预分频 | 看门狗溢出时间 |
0 | 0 | 0 | 2 | 39.3ms |
0 | 0 | 1 | 4 | 78.6 ms |
0 | 1 | 0 | 8 | 157.3 ms |
0 | 1 | 1 | 16 | 314.6 ms |
1 | 0 | 0 | 32 | 629.1 ms |
1 | 0 | 1 | 64 | 1.25s |
1 | 1 | 0 | 128 | 2.5s |
1 | 1 | 1 | 256 | 5s |
欢迎光临 ToB企服应用市场:ToB评测及商务社交产业平台 (https://dis.qidao123.com/) | Powered by Discuz! X3.4 |